Rory Storm and the Hurricanes were the first Liverpool group to turn professional when they were offered a season at Butlin’s Holiday Camp in Pwllheli, Wales.
They were a huge hit, following up with offers to play at other Butlin’s camps, like Skegness too.
This was a great experience, one which their drummer, Ringo Starr, would set him up for the showbusiness of being in the Fab Four two years later.
